To see and manage an Easee charger in the Easee App, your Easee account needs access to the charger or installation.

How you get access depends on your situation. Choose the option below that best matches how you're using the charger.

02My charger was just installed

Get your new charger handed over by your installer.

Your installer creates the installation and sends the handover or invitation to the email address connected to your Easee account.

01

Check the email address

Sign in with the same email address that you gave the installer.

02

Wait for the installer to complete the handover

The handover or invitation must be sent to your Easee account email address.

03

Accept the invitation

Accept every site or charger invitation for the installation, then open the Easee App.

Access is ready when

The site and charger appear on the Home screen in the Easee App.

If nothing arrives

Check your spam folder, confirm the email address with the installer and ask them to complete the handover. If the installer is no longer available, Easee Support may require proof that you own or are authorised to manage the private installation.

03I want access to someone else’s charger

Ask the Owner or Administrator to give you access.

You do not need to take ownership of the installation. The Owner or Administrator can add your Easee account as a user.

01

Share your account email address

Give the Owner or Administrator the email address connected to your Easee account.

02

Ask them to add you

They choose the access level and send the invitation.

03

Accept the invitation

Accept it using the invited account, then open the Easee App.

Access is ready when

The charger or site appears in the Easee App for the invited account.

If access is still missing

Ask the Owner or Administrator to check the email address and resend the invitation. If a charging operator manages the access, contact that operator instead.

04I moved into a home with an Easee charger

Take over an existing private installation.

Charger access and ownership are different

If this is now your private installation, ownership of the installation should be transferred to your Easee account.

The previous owner can transfer the installation

Ask the previous owner to transfer ownership to your Easee account. This is the easiest way to take over an existing private installation.

The previous owner is not available

You may need the charger serial number and PIN code to verify and take over the installation. In the Easee App, select Add product and follow the ownership verification steps.

05I use a charger at a shared site

Access is managed by the organisation responsible for the charging site.

At an apartment building, workplace, parking facility or another shared installation, the Site Owner, Administrator or charging operator decides how users get access.

01

Find the responsible organisation

Contact the property manager, employer, Site Owner, Administrator or charging operator.

02

Ask how access works at this site

They will tell you which account, app or key to use.

03

Follow their access process

Complete their onboarding steps and test charging as instructed.

Do not use the charger PIN to take ownership

A shared charger should not be added to your account as a private charger.

Check how access works at shared installations

Access is ready when

You can start charging using the method provided by the responsible organisation. A charger managed by another operator may not appear in the Easee App.

If access is still missing

Return to the organisation or operator that manages the installation. Easee cannot grant or override access when a third party controls the site.
